<p><i>The Review of Reviews Volume 7</i> edited by William Thomas Stead offers a fascinating snapshot of late 19th-century British and European thought and affairs. This volume presents a comprehensive digest of significant articles and perspectives from various journals and publications providing readers with a broad understanding of the pressing issues and debates of the time.</p><p> Stead's editorial vision sought to synthesize diverse viewpoints making the Review of Reviews an invaluable resource for anyone seeking to grasp the complexities of the era. From political developments to social trends this collection captures the spirit of a rapidly changing world.
